ORDER GRANTING PLAINTIFF'S MOTION FOR LEAVE TO FILE SECOND AMENDED COMPLAINT
On this day, the above-styled matter came before the Court upon consideration of Plaintiff's Motion for Leave to File Second Amended Complaint [Doc. 82]. In her motion, the plaintiff seeks leave to file a second amended complaint in order to assert additional cause of action and more specific allegations in support of her various causes of action in light of information recently obtained during the discovery process. Specifically, the plaintiff seeks to add a cause of action for "lack of capacity" based upon the January 21, 2008, Supplemental Letter Report of Dr. Gregory A. Compton. For good cause, and finding no prejudice to the defendants, it is this Court's opinion that the motion [Doc. 82] should be, and is, hereby GRANTED. Accordingly, the plaintiff is ORDERED to refile her Second Amended Complaint.
It is so ORDERED.
